Product description

In this suite – inspired by a trip to Switzerland – each song is a “postcard,” capturing lush, romantic moments in full. The songs are dedicated to Jerusalem born Hila Plitmann – poet of the beautiful text, and the composer's wife. The suite is scored for SATB chorus with either string quartet accompaniment or piano and violin.

Eric Whitacre (*1970) is an American composer, conductor and choirmaster. He is one of the most prominent and popular contemporary composers of choral music. His work is known for its unique sonic signature, which uses rich harmonies, subtle dissonances and layered structures to create a dreamlike atmosphere. Whitacre is also a pioneer of digital music projects - he is particularly famous for his “Virtual Choir”, which connects thousands of singers from around the world via the internet.
